Far Oaks is on the Illinois side of St Louis, north of Fairview Heights off I-64 to Rt 159 north, or south of Collinsville off I-55, Rt 159 south. Fun golf course to play, but they're ruined the front nine by re-routing some of the holes to make room for new houses, but the back side is spectacular. From the back tees it plays to 6,926 yards, 133 slope, 72.1 course rating, and Nice blend of links style golf and parkland design on rolling and mounded fairways, always in great shape, maybe some of the best greens in the St Louis area. Good elevation change throughout the course, water and sand are plentiful. Enjoyable golf course, requires good course management. The course opened in the late 1990's and was designed by Bob Goalby with bent grass greens and Zoysia fairways, IMHO the best grass for fairways.
